Swedish Massage
is the classic full-body massage designed to relax the nervous system, ease muscle tension, and improve circulation. Using long, flowing strokes, gentle kneading, and rhythmic movements, this technique soothes both body and mind. It’s an excellent choice if you’re new to massage, want to reduce stress, or simply wish to feel deeply relaxed and refreshed.
Deep Tissue Massage
Deep tissue massage works on the deeper layers of muscles and connective tissue to release chronic tension and restore mobility. Using slower, more focused pressure, this technique targets areas of tightness, knots, and restricted movement. It’s especially helpful for people with long-standing muscle tension, repetitive strain, or recovery needs after physical activity. While the pressure is firmer than Swedish massage, the goal is always therapeutic relief—not discomfort.
Cupping Therapy
Cupping is an ancient healing technique that uses gentle suction to lift the skin and underlying tissues. (Negative pressure). This increased circulation helps release tension, reduce stagnation, and support the body’s natural healing process. Many clients find cupping deeply relaxing while also noticing greater ease of movement, reduced muscle tightness, and improved recovery. It can be offered on its own or combined with massage for enhanced results.
Graston/Gua Sha
This technique uses a smooth, handheld tool to gently glide over the skin, helping to break up adhesions in the fascia and encourage healthy circulation. Clients often experience a “lightness” and greater freedom of movement after treatment. This method can be especially helpful for chronic tension, scar tissue, or areas that don’t fully release with hands-on massage alone.
Prenatal Massage
therapeutic bodywork designed to support people during pregnancy. It adapts traditional massage techniques to the physiological and emotional changes that occur as the body grows and shifts. The client is positioned side-lying or semi-reclined with bolsters and pillows to avoid pressure on the abdomen and low back.
